/// Starts streaming a file to the EDJX Object Store. This method returns a [`WriteStream`]
/// and a [`StorageResponsePending`]. The [`WriteStream`] is used to stream data, the [`StorageResponsePending`]
/// is a placeholder to retreive [`StorageResponse`].
///
/// # Error Response
///
/// This method returns an error response of kind [`StorageError`]
///
/// # Example
///
/// ```no_run
/// use edjx::{storage, StorageResponse, BaseStream};
///
/// let file_name = "example.txt";
/// let bucket_id = "af66ad83-e55b-4a71-a7d5-6ec3199e42e9";
/// let properties = "Cache-Control=true,Type=text";
///
/// let (storage_resp_pending, mut write_stream) = storage::put_streaming(&bucket_id, &file_name, &properties).unwrap();
///
/// write_stream.write_chunk_text("A chunk of text").unwrap();
/// write_stream.write_chunk_binary(Vec::from("A chunk of binary data")).unwrap();
/// write_stream.close().unwrap();
///
/// let storage_res: StorageResponse = storage_resp_pending.get_storage_response().unwrap();
///
/// ```
pub fn put_streaming<B, FN, A>(
bucket_id: B,
file_name: FN,
properties: A,
) -> Result<(StorageResponsePending, WriteStream), StorageError>
where
B: AsRef<str>,
FN: AsRef<str>,
A: AsRef<str>,
{
let bucket_id_str = bucket_id.as_ref();
let file_name_str = file_name.as_ref();
let attributes_data = properties.as_ref();
if file_name_str.trim().is_empty() {
return Err(StorageError::MissingFileName);
}
if bucket_id_str.trim().is_empty() {
return Err(StorageError::MissingBucketID);
}
let mut error_code: i32 = 0;
let mut sd: u32 = 0;
let response_value = unsafe {
host_storage_put_streaming(
bucket_id_str.as_ptr(),
bucket_id_str.len() as u32,
file_name_str.as_ptr(),
file_name_str.len() as u32,
attributes_data.as_ptr(),
attributes_data.len() as u32,
&mut sd,
&mut error_code,
)
};
if response_value < 0 {
return Err(StorageError::from(Error::from_i32(error_code).unwrap()));
}
Ok((StorageResponsePending::new(sd), BaseStream::new(sd)))
}
